Buying Guide: Technical Considerations for Non-Toxic Weed Killers
Choosing the right non-toxic weed killer involves a detailed understanding of their chemical principles, application mechanics, and environmental interactions. This guide delves into the technical specifications that differentiate these products, enabling you to make an informed decision based on scientific merit and practical requirements.
1. Active Ingredient Chemistry and Mechanism of Action
The core of any weed killer lies in its active ingredients and their biological pathways. Non-toxic weed killers typically employ one or a combination of the following:
- Acetic Acid (Vinegar): This organic acid works by rapidly lowering the pH of plant cells upon contact, disrupting cell membranes and causing cellular leakage. This leads to swift desiccation, or drying out, of the plant tissue. Its efficacy is concentration-dependent; horticultural vinegar (10-20% acetic acid) is significantly more potent than household vinegar (5%). It is generally non-selective, killing any green tissue it touches.
- Fatty Acids (Herbicidal Soaps): These compounds, often derived from plant oils, act as surfactants and emulsifiers. They penetrate the waxy cuticle of the plant leaf, then disrupt the cell membranes, leading to dehydration and collapse. Like acetic acid, they are contact killers and non-selective. Their effectiveness can vary with weed species and environmental conditions.
- Essential Oils (e.g., Clove Oil, Citric Acid): These volatile organic compounds can damage plant cell membranes and interfere with various physiological processes. Often combined with surfactants to enhance penetration, they can cause rapid desiccation. Their exact mode of action can be complex, involving oxidative stress and membrane integrity disruption. These are also non-selective contact herbicides.
- Salt (Sodium Chloride): While not typically the sole active ingredient, salt, particularly rock salt, can contribute to weed control by causing osmotic stress. It draws water out of plant cells, leading to dehydration. Furthermore, high concentrations of salt in the soil can inhibit future plant growth. This effect, however, is non-selective and can have longer-term implications for soil health in treated areas.
Understanding these mechanisms allows you to predict performance: contact killers show rapid visible results but often don’t affect deep roots, meaning perennials may regrow.
2. Formulation and Engineering for Application
The way a non-toxic weed killer is formulated and delivered significantly impacts its real-world performance:
- Concentrate vs. Ready-to-Use (RTU): Concentrates offer a higher active ingredient load per unit volume, making them more economical for larger areas. However, they require precise dilution, which can introduce user error. RTU formulations, while often more expensive per gallon of diluted product, ensure consistent active ingredient concentration and ease of use. The “engineering” here is about pre-calibrated efficacy.
- Surfactant Integration: Many effective non-toxic formulations include surfactants (surface active agents). These compounds reduce the surface tension of the spray solution, allowing it to spread more evenly over the waxy plant cuticle and penetrate more effectively into the leaf tissue. This is a critical engineering addition that enhances the efficacy of the primary active ingredients.
- Application Systems (Wands, Sprayers): The design of the sprayer can drastically affect coverage and drift. A well-engineered power wand, for instance, provides a consistent droplet size and spray pattern, ensuring optimal contact with the target weed while minimizing off-target application. Factors like pump pressure, nozzle design (e.g., fan spray vs. stream), and ergonomic comfort are important engineering considerations for user experience and efficacy.
3. Environmental Impact and Certification
For non-toxic options, environmental credentials are paramount.
- Biodegradability: Most natural weed killers are designed to break down rapidly in the environment, minimizing residual effects on soil and water. Products labeled “100% biodegradable” signify a complete breakdown into inert compounds.
- Soil pH and Salinity: Acetic acid can temporarily lower soil pH, which usually normalizes quickly. Salt-based formulations can increase soil salinity, potentially inhibiting future plant growth in the treated area. This is a critical consideration for areas where you might want to plant later.
- OMRI Listing: The Organic Materials Review Institute (OMRI) provides independent certification that a product complies with organic standards. An “OMRI Listed” label offers assurance that the product is suitable for certified organic gardening and farming, a gold standard for environmental responsibility.
4. Target Weed Specificity and Limitations
While often labeled “broad-spectrum,” even non-toxic weed killers have varying efficacy across different weed types:
- Annual vs. Perennial: Contact herbicides are highly effective on annual weeds, which rely solely on their above-ground biomass. Perennial weeds, with their extensive root systems, will often regrow even if the top growth is killed. Multiple applications are typically necessary to deplete the root reserves of perennials.
- Grass vs. Broadleaf: Most non-toxic options are non-selective, killing both grasses and broadleaf weeds. This necessitates careful application in lawns or near desirable plants.
- Application Conditions: Environmental factors like temperature, humidity, and rainfall can significantly affect performance. Active ingredients like acetic acid and fatty acids are most effective in warm, dry conditions, as rain can wash them off before sufficient cellular damage occurs.

FAQ: Non Toxic Weed Killers
Q1: What makes a weed killer “non-toxic” from a technical perspective?
A1: Technically, “non-toxic” typically means the active ingredients are naturally derived and break down quickly into harmless substances, posing minimal risk to humans, pets, and the environment when used as directed. This contrasts with synthetic chemicals that may persist longer or have broader biological impacts.
Q2: How do non-toxic weed killers work compared to glyphosate-based products?
A2: Non-toxic weed killers, like those with acetic acid or essential oils, are primarily contact herbicides. They rapidly break down plant cell walls and desiccate the foliage upon application. Glyphosate, conversely, is a systemic herbicide that translocates throughout the plant, inhibiting an enzyme vital for amino acid synthesis, leading to a slower, more complete kill down to the roots.
Q3: Are non-toxic weed killers truly safe for pets and children immediately after application?
A3: Most non-toxic weed killers, especially those explicitly marketed as “pet-safe,” are designed for minimal risk. However, it’s generally recommended to allow the treated area to dry completely before allowing pets or children to re-enter. This prevents accidental ingestion or dermal contact with the concentrated active ingredients before they break down.
Q4: Can I use non-toxic weed killers on my lawn without killing the grass?
A4: Most non-toxic weed killers are non-selective, meaning they will kill any green plant tissue they contact, including your lawn grass. They are best used for spot treatments in hardscapes, pathways, mulch beds, or garden perimeters where you want to eliminate all vegetation. Selective non-toxic options are rare and have specific applications.
Q5: Why do some non-toxic weed killers use salt, and what are its implications for soil?
A5: Salt (sodium chloride) in weed killers works by drawing water out of plant cells (osmosis), leading to dehydration and death. It can also inhibit future plant growth by increasing soil salinity. While effective, this can temporarily impact soil structure and nutrient availability, making it less suitable for areas where you plan to cultivate desirable plants soon after.
Q6: How quickly can I expect to see results with a non-toxic weed killer?
A6: Many non-toxic contact weed killers are very fast-acting. You can often see visible signs of wilting, browning, or desiccation within 1 to 24 hours, depending on the active ingredient concentration, weed type, and environmental conditions. Essential oil and higher-concentration acetic acid formulas tend to show the quickest results.
Q7: Do non-toxic weed killers kill weeds down to the root?
A7: Primarily, no. Most non-toxic weed killers are contact herbicides, meaning they kill the parts of the plant they directly touch. For deep-rooted perennial weeds, the top growth will die back, but the root system may remain viable, leading to regrowth. Repeated applications are typically necessary to deplete the root’s energy reserves and eventually kill the plant.
Q8: What environmental factors affect the performance of non-toxic weed killers?
A8: Performance is optimized in warm, dry, sunny conditions. High temperatures enhance the desiccation process. Rain shortly after application can wash away the active ingredients before they fully penetrate the plant, reducing efficacy. Humidity can also play a role, as very dry air can accelerate dehydration once cell membranes are compromised.
Q9: Can I make my own effective non-toxic weed killer at home?
A9: Yes, a homemade solution of horticultural-strength vinegar (10-20% acetic acid, not household 5%) can be effective, especially with a dish soap surfactant. However, commercial non-toxic formulations are often engineered with optimized blends of active ingredients, surfactants, and stabilizers for enhanced efficacy, shelf life, and consistent results that are difficult to replicate at home.
Q10: How often do I need to reapply non-toxic weed killers?
A10: The reapplication frequency depends on the weed type and its persistence. For annual weeds, one thorough application often suffices. For perennial weeds with strong root systems, you may need to reapply every few weeks as new growth emerges, continuing until the root’s energy reserves are depleted. Observing regrowth patterns is key to determining timing.
